अथ तैर्वेष्टितस्तस्मिन्वंशस्तंबे हुताशनः । देवैर्दत्त्वा गजेंद्रस्य शापं पश्चाद्विनिर्गतः
atha tairveṣṭitastasminvaṃśastaṃbe hutāśanaḥ | devairdattvā gajeṃdrasya śāpaṃ paścādvinirgataḥ
Alors, lorsque les dieux eurent encerclé le Feu là, dans cette touffe de bambous, il sortit ensuite—après avoir d’abord jeté une malédiction au seigneur des éléphants.
